Scope
This standard specifies the method for determining the content of hafnium (Hf), titanium (Ti), zirconium (Zr), tungsten (W) and tantalum (Ta) in niobium-hafnium alloys by inductively coupled plasma atomic emission spectrometry. This standard applies to the determination of hafnium, titanium, zirconium, tungsten and tantalum content in niobium-hafnium alloys. The determination range is shown in Table 1.
